MIC4744
MIC4744 is 4 MHz Dual 2A Integrated Switch Buck Regulator manufactured by Micrel Semiconductor.
Description
The Micrel MIC4744 is a high efficiency dual PWM buck (step-down) regulator that provides dual 2A current output. The MIC4744 operates at 4MHz. A proprietary internal pensation technique allows a closed loop bandwidth of over 200k Hz.
The low on-resistance internal P-Channel MOSFET of the MIC4744 allows efficiencies over 90%, reduces external ponents count and eliminates the need for an expensive current sense resistor.
The MIC4744 operates from 2.9V to 5.5V input and the output can be adjusted down to 0.6V. The device can operate with a maximum duty cycle of 100% for use in lowdropout conditions.
The MIC4744 is available in the exposed pad 16-pin 3mm x 3mm MLF® and ETSSOP-16 packages with junction operating temperature ranging from
- 40°C to +125°C.

Features
- 2.9 to 5.5V supply voltage
- 4MHz PWM mode
- 2A Dual output
- Greater than 90% efficiency
- 100% maximum duty cycle
- Output voltage adjustable down to 0.6V
- Ultra-fast transient response
- Ultra-small external ponents
Stable with a 0.47µH inductor and a 10µF output capacitor
- Fully integrated 2A MOSFET switches
- Micro-power shutdown
- Thermal shutdown and current limit protection
- Available in 3mm x 3mm 16-pin MLF® and 16-pin TSSOP packages
- - 40°C to +125°C junction temperature range
Applications
- Broadband: x DSL modems
- Automotive satellite radios
- HD STB, DVD/TV recorder
- puter peripherals: printers and graphic cards
- FPGA/ASIC
- General point of load
